BYD’s Strategic Supremacy

BYD’s vertical integration and digital innovation have redefined global EV competition, leveraging China’s supply chain dominance and rapid feature deployment to outmaneuver Western rivals on both cost and technology.

China’s ascent to global EV leadership is epitomized by BYD’s meteoric rise, overtaking Tesla as the world’s top electric vehicle maker by pure battery EV sales in 2024—2.26 million units to Tesla’s 1.64 million. This shift is not merely a numbers game; BYD’s dominance is amplified by its ability to penetrate key markets like Europe, where it enjoys tariff-free access, while Tesla and other Western automakers struggle with higher costs and trade barriers. As a result, Chinese automakers are not just outpacing Western rivals in sales, but also fundamentally altering the competitive landscape through strategic market positioning and regulatory advantages.

Central to China’s automotive disruption is its mastery of supply chain integration and manufacturing scale, with companies like BYD producing EVs at less than half the unit cost of Tesla—around $10,000 versus $23,000—thanks to vertical integration from batteries to dealerships. This systemic advantage is reinforced by China’s control of 70–85% of global critical EV components, and the emergence of new Tier 1 suppliers like LeeKr Technology, which are pioneering intelligent chassis systems and software-defined vehicles. The result is a supply chain juggernaut that not only underpins China’s domestic dominance but also powers its global export surge, contributing nearly 70% of worldwide new energy vehicle sales growth in 2025.

Chinese automakers are redefining digital innovation in the automotive sector by adopting consumer electronics strategies—rapidly launching new models, integrating advanced digital features, and leveraging deep customer insights from their connected device ecosystems. Companies like Xiaomi and Nio exemplify this approach, with Xiaomi’s Hyperfactory showcasing full production-chain automation and rapid product development cycles, while their vehicles boast features ranging from megawatt charging to in-car entertainment and smart voice integration. This software-native, fast-follower mindset, combined with a regulatory environment that enables swift feature deployment, positions Chinese brands at the forefront of the global digital automotive experience.

China’s push into intelligent driving technologies is reshaping the future of mobility, as firms like WeRide and Pony.ai deploy robotaxi services worldwide and steadily advance autonomous driving capabilities in mass-market EVs. The rise of new-generation suppliers and the influx of capital from tech investors and national institutions have created a robust ecosystem for software-defined vehicles, further cementing China’s leadership in both hardware and digital intelligence. As a result, Western automakers are increasingly compelled to partner with Chinese firms for access to cutting-edge EV platforms and battery technology, underscoring China’s growing influence over the global automotive supply chain and innovation agenda.

Tariffs, Trade, and Turbulence

Despite mounting tariffs and regulatory hurdles, Chinese automakers are flooding global markets, forcing Western and emerging market competitors to overhaul strategies as policy, not just product, determines market access.

China’s meteoric rise as a global automotive powerhouse is reshaping competitive dynamics worldwide, with Chinese automakers exporting a staggering 5.5 million vehicles last year—nearly 40% of which were EVs. This rapid expansion has prompted Beijing to introduce export permits for electric vehicles starting in 2026, a move designed to regulate the sector’s explosive growth and address mounting international trade tensions. As Chinese brands flood foreign markets, their aggressive push is forcing both Western and emerging market automakers to confront unprecedented competitive pressures and rethink their own strategies.

Trade barriers, including U.S. and EU tariffs on Chinese EVs, have become central battlegrounds in the global automotive contest, yet their effectiveness is increasingly in question. Despite steep tariffs and accusations of unfair subsidies, Chinese brands like BYD are making significant inroads in Europe—BYD’s German sales, for example, soared over 700% in 2025, even as the EU considers shifting from tariffs to minimum pricing to better manage the influx. Meanwhile, the U.S. maintains a bipartisan front to keep Chinese EVs at bay, limiting their presence to brands like Volvo and Polestar under Geely, underscoring how policy, rather than just product, now shapes market access and leadership.

Chinese automakers’ dominance is underpinned by their mastery of scale and vertical integration, exemplified by BYD’s ascent past Tesla to become the world’s largest EV maker, selling 4.6 million vehicles in 2025. This full-stack manufacturing advantage—especially in batteries—enables Chinese firms to outcompete Western rivals on cost and innovation, challenging the traditional premium brand playbook. As a result, Western automakers are scrambling to update their competitive intelligence and consider deeper vertical integration, knowing that future leadership may hinge as much on navigating shifting subsidies and trade policies as on technological breakthroughs.

The global spread of Chinese automotive influence is not confined to Europe and North America; emerging markets are also feeling the impact as Chinese companies offer competitively priced new vehicles that threaten the used car market for established brands. In developing countries, the appeal of a $10,000 brand-new Chinese car is rapidly eclipsing the draw of a $15,000 used Corolla, accelerating China’s export footprint. This expansion is further fueled by China’s leadership in electrifying medium and heavy-duty vehicles, where robust domestic infrastructure contrasts sharply with slower adoption in the U.S. and Europe.

Cost Wars Reshape the West

Western automakers are scrambling to match China’s low-cost, tech-forward EVs as U.S. incentives fade, triggering a wave of strategic pivots, alliances, and in-house innovation to avoid losing ground.

Western automakers are grappling with the end of EV tax credits and the formidable cost advantage of Chinese rivals, prompting a delicate balancing act between absorbing costs and adjusting prices across market segments. While incentives at the lower end compress margins, higher-end models may see price increases as subsidies vanish. This challenge is exacerbated by China's aggressive subsidization, which keeps the average price of a new electric vehicle around $25,000—well below what most U.S. manufacturers can match—raising concerns about the long-term competitiveness of American brands in a global market increasingly shaped by Chinese pricing power.

Despite subsidy headwinds, the U.S. EV market has matured, with electrified vehicles now making up one in four new car sales and companies like GM approaching 200,000 units of annual EV production. Improved cost structures and a broader product range have enabled American automakers to compete more effectively on the world stage, even as they face mounting pressure from Chinese manufacturers whose lower prices and government support threaten to erode U.S. market share abroad. This competitive dynamic is forcing Western firms to accelerate innovation and efficiency to remain viable contenders.

The rise of Chinese EV giants like BYD—now the world’s largest seller of electric vehicles, surpassing Tesla with 2.26 million pure battery EVs sold in 2023—has become a wake-up call for Western automakers. Industry leaders such as Ford’s Jim Farley and Rivian’s RJ Scaringe openly acknowledge BYD’s dominance, citing its low-cost structure, advanced software, and vertical integration as benchmarks Western firms must strive to meet. This realization has triggered a strategic pivot toward in-house software development, innovative manufacturing methods, and, crucially, high-profile partnerships like Rivian’s $5.8 billion software joint venture with Volkswagen, all aimed at closing the technology and cost gap.

Tariffs, trade barriers, and geopolitical shifts remain persistent hurdles for Western automakers, complicating efforts to offer affordable EVs and compete with Chinese imports. Companies are responding by rethinking sourcing and manufacturing strategies—such as Ford’s push for smaller batteries and unibody casting to cut costs, and Rivian’s global supply chain adjustments for its R2 vehicle. Meanwhile, the geographic imperative of building cars close to consumers is likely to drive new waves of local production and even Chinese automaker investment in U.S. factories, setting the stage for both intensified competition and the potential for cross-border partnerships.

While the immediate aftermath of subsidy expiration has led to a pullback in EV offerings and sales, Western automakers are betting that consumer appreciation for lower operating costs and maintenance will sustain long-term demand. Historical precedent suggests that Chinese competition, rather than prompting retreat, can catalyze a renaissance in innovation and productivity—as seen in the 'First China Shock.' European automakers like Volkswagen have already demonstrated successful adaptation, signaling that with the right mix of innovation, cost discipline, and strategic alliances, U.S. manufacturers can not only survive but thrive in the new automotive landscape.

Robotaxi Rivalry Accelerates

China’s multi-provider, fast-scaling robotaxi rollout is outpacing Western pilots, with Baidu’s Apollo Go and rivals expanding fleets and features at a speed regulatory caution in the West can’t match.

The global race for autonomous vehicles has crystallized into a fierce contest between China’s rapid, multi-provider expansion and the West’s more measured, regulated rollout. By late 2025, Baidu’s Apollo Go matched Waymo’s milestone of 250,000 weekly paid robotaxi rides, underscoring how Chinese firms are scaling up at a pace that rivals, and in some cases surpasses, their Western counterparts. This surge is not just about numbers; it reflects China’s unique model of fostering direct competition among multiple providers in major cities, which is accelerating service improvements and pushing the boundaries of what’s possible in autonomous mobility.

While the West boasts a diverse field of autonomous vehicle innovators—Waymo, Zoox, Tesla, and Wayve among them—no single company dominates outright, and regulatory caution has kept most services in pilot or limited phases. Waymo stands out as the only Western firm offering a fully commercial, driverless robotaxi service, having captured over 10% of San Francisco’s ride-sharing market, yet it faces operational bottlenecks and geopolitical headwinds that threaten to slow its expansion. In contrast, Chinese leaders like Pony.ai, WeRide, and Apollo Go are not only scaling fleets domestically but also deploying robotaxis across the Middle East and Europe, leveraging aggressive cost reductions and multi-region strategies to outpace Western rivals.

At the heart of this competition lies a battle over software, data, and ecosystem integration—areas where both sides are investing heavily, but with distinct philosophies. Chinese EV makers are rapidly integrating advanced features, from megawatt charging to in-car entertainment, reflecting a consumer electronics-inspired innovation cycle that enhances the overall user experience and drives adoption. Meanwhile, Western firms like Tesla and Waymo are locked in a high-stakes contest for self-driving supremacy, with trillions at stake, but must navigate regulatory hurdles and supply chain constraints that complicate their path to mass deployment.

The consumer experience is emerging as a decisive factor in the adoption of autonomous vehicles, with robotaxi services serving as a critical proving ground. As analyst Stephanie Valdez observes, buyers are increasingly drawn by the seamless, software-defined in-car experience rather than the promise of full autonomy alone—a trend that is shaping both marketing strategies and product development on both sides of the Pacific. In China, direct app-based competition among robotaxi providers is fostering rapid service evolution, while in the West, platform-based models like Uber may boost ridership but risk diluting the competitive edge that comes from direct consumer choice.
